About The Position

Woodward is dedicated to fostering a positive workplace culture built on integrity, respect, accountability, humility, and high professional and ethical standards. The company is committed to attracting diverse talent and providing a rewarding environment where members contribute to designing and delivering energy control solutions for a clean future. This role, Assembly and Test Associate 1, involves the precise assembly and testing of products according to documented procedures, ensuring quality through thorough inspections, and maintaining a clean and organized workspace. Safety protocols are paramount. The ideal candidate will possess technical proficiency, critical thinking skills, mechanical aptitude, effective team communication, strong time management, an understanding of lean practices, meticulous attention to detail, and a collaborative spirit. Responsibilities also include adhering to standardized work, actively participating in continuous improvement initiatives, and utilizing basic computer tools to streamline tasks.

Responsibilities

  • Follows documented procedures to accurately and efficiently assemble product components using specified tools and equipment.
  • Follows documented procedures to accurately and efficiently test product using specified tools and equipment.
  • Conducts inspections and tests to verify the accuracy and functionality of products and records and maintains data per operating standards.
  • Adheres to 5S principles by keeping workstations clean, organized, and free of unnecessary items. Follows established guidelines to ensure tools, materials, and equipment are properly stored and maintained.
  • Adheres to all established safety protocols, procedures, and regulatory requirements; maintains mindfulness of self and surrounding work area to promote a safe working environment.
